Transaction 00161dbd81b08e756ca1c59aa86cffb2899aeb97ac8f87af3dbd7bf73b05887c
3 Input
2 Outputs
- 00161dbd81b08e756ca1c59aa86cffb2899aeb97ac8f87af3dbd7bf73b05887c:0
- 00161dbd81b08e756ca1c59aa86cffb2899aeb97ac8f87af3dbd7bf73b05887c:1
value 1843466
address 12hp8WT7GEwo3AYWCvkJTBCp8D6dfQ8Da2
value 650715
address 3CZakYdbeLCk8YbvfsqojuYzVDS1R2VWGL